# HG changeset patch # User ca # Date 914750326 -3600 # Node ID 1629a7eecb33a036e5ef807bb7493aad3a3cbc5d # Parent d578841e9e963cb216756546dfcdf9e04fda0b62 change deepCopy to copy; something happens since deepCopy is reimplemented in DataSetColumnSpec diff -r d578841e9e96 -r 1629a7eecb33 DataSetBuilder.st --- a/DataSetBuilder.st Tue Nov 24 17:56:30 1998 +0100 +++ b/DataSetBuilder.st Sun Dec 27 10:18:46 1998 +0100 @@ -2406,10 +2406,12 @@ columnView notNil ifTrue:[ |previewColumns columnItems columnList| columnList := List new. - previewColumns := columns deepCopy. - size := previewColumns size. - - size ~~ 0 ifTrue:[ + previewColumns := OrderedCollection new. + + (size := columns size) ~~ 0 ifTrue:[ + columns do:[:aCol| + previewColumns add:(aCol copy) + ]. previewColumns keysAndValuesDo:[:anIndex :column| column readSelector: #at:; writeSelector: #at:put:;